NetBIOS获取备份列表响应:局域网中的文件与打印机共享基石

作者:菠萝爱吃肉2024.04.02 20:18浏览量:3

简介:NetBIOS获取备份列表响应是一种重要的网络技术,通过解析这种响应,我们可以在局域网内方便地查找和连接其他计算机,实现文件和打印机的共享。本文将深入探讨其原理、实际应用,并提供相关的操作建议。

随着网络技术的快速发展,局域网已经成为了现代办公环境中不可或缺的一部分。在局域网中,如何快速、方便地找到其他计算机,并实现文件和打印机的共享,一直是用户关注的重点。NetBIOS获取备份列表响应就是在这样的背景下,扮演了重要的角色。

NetBIOS,全称为网络基本输入/输出系统(Network Basic Input/Output System),是一种用于局域网通信的协议。它提供了一种简单的方式来在局域网中寻找其他计算机,并在这些计算机之间共享文件和打印机。NetBIOS协议定义了多种服务,其中获取备份列表响应(Get Backup List Response)是其中的一种。

NetBIOS获取备份列表响应是一种网络数据包,当局域网中的一台计算机发送一个NetBIOS查询请求时,其他计算机可以通过这种响应来回复。这个响应包含了局域网中其他计算机的NetBIOS名称,从而帮助发起请求的计算机找到其他计算机。

NetBIOS获取备份列表响应的结构包括以下几个字段:

  • Transaction ID:用于标识此响应对应的查询请求,确保响应和请求之间的匹配。
  • Flags:标志位,用于指示响应的类型和状态,例如是否成功获取备份列表。
  • Number of Names:表示响应中包含的NetBIOS名称的数量,即局域网中其他计算机的数量。
  • Names:一个包含NetBIOS名称的列表,每个名称对应局域网中的一台计算机。

在实际应用中,通过解析NetBIOS获取备份列表响应,我们可以获取到局域网中其他计算机的NetBIOS名称,进而实现文件共享和打印机共享等功能。这对于提高办公效率、方便团队协作具有重要意义。

要实现NetBIOS获取备份列表响应的解析,通常需要使用编程语言和相关的网络库。例如,在Python中,我们可以使用socket库来发送和接收NetBIOS查询请求和响应。通过解析响应数据包,我们可以提取出局域网中其他计算机的NetBIOS名称,然后利用这些名称来建立连接、实现文件共享和打印机共享。

除了NetBIOS协议外,还有其他的一些协议和工具也可以实现局域网内的计算机发现和资源共享,例如LLMNR(Link-Local Multicast Name Resolution)和mDNS(Multicast DNS)。这些协议和工具各有优缺点,可以根据实际需求选择合适的方案。

总之,NetBIOS获取备份列表响应是局域网中计算机发现和资源共享的重要技术。通过深入了解其原理和应用,我们可以更好地利用局域网资源,提高办公效率。同时,也需要注意网络安全问题,确保局域网内的数据安全和隐私保护。

希望本文能够帮助读者更好地理解NetBIOS获取备份列表响应的原理和应用,为实际工作和学习提供有益的参考。如有任何疑问或建议,请随时留言交流。